Maybe there is also a cultural factor in our love to left->right.
Since we read from left to right, doing (like playing a platformer) in the other direction seems a bit unnatural.

This, and the fact that historically the X axis is positive in the right direction, so from a programming viewpoint it's more natural to put more things to the right since you're adding stuff in larger coordinates. You're also progressing towards larger numbers when going from left to right.
